Koford Journal 28 January 1964. Academy Bay, Indefatigable Is. Dives says illegal to fish within 1 mi. town (?) . David Balfour & local boy Ralph later told me the big lobster boat in the Forebay, the shipping boat the Vilanel. Ralph said up to 9 aucus/lb. paid for tails; formerly 5. Caught with trolling line 1 dolphin about 4c way over; looked & lost another. Ralph said about 10 boats, mostly from Acos. Bay but some from Week Bay, fish for grouper, eap. Now to eastn. but about 5000 lbs./hr. each. Salted in barrels; rinsed, dried, & sent to Longyogrid. Live fishing. Mr. Barrington we saw 2 boats fishing; about 6 men a boat with hand lines or boat drifted beam to leeward. Later these boats came into bay of Barrington, cut & salted their fish. They said fishing poor. | We saw 2 herders over & 2 foote on Barrington before landing. Cliffs of stelfield their lava; much opentess over top. Small harbor very clear water & 2 see hair, small sand breaks with many sea lions. One will study the seals. Ith goats. Briefskin dive showed some langsters in boulder tangle at bay edge of inlet at month bay. Other fishes similar to Indefatigable area. No mangroves, but some green bushes near shore. Burens & other shrubs mostly mottly gray & leafless. | Boat droppings & trash everywhere, & several skeleton goats in bay area. About 1730 I surveyed hillside & saw 7 goats, all adults, not over 2 in groups. All black or brown. Thony low green brush nr. shore little cropped, "mangaito" level lush browse line at 3'; & Cryptocarpus eaten to near leaflessness wherever it grew. | Fisherman came to beach to seine for bait; sea line almost caught in net - was in loop but jumped.
